Pioneer Home Care Quality of Care Percentage Measures

  • How often the home health team began their patients' care in a timely manner (93%)
  • How often the home health team taught patients (or their family caregivers) about their drugs (91%)
  • How often the home health team checked patients' risk of falling (83%)
  • How often the home health team checked patients for depression (98%)
  • How often the home health team determined whether patients received a flu shot for the current flu season (72%)
  • How often the home health team determined whether their patients received a pneumococcal vaccine (63%)
  • With diabetes, how often the home health team got doctor's orders, gave foot care, and taught patients about foot care (91%)
  • How often the home health team checked patients for pain (99%)
  • How often the home health team treated their patients' pain (94%)
  • How often the home health team treated heart failure (weakening of the heart) patients' symptoms (91%)
  • How often the home health team took doctor-ordered action to prevent pressure sores (87%)
  • How often the home health team included treatments to prevent pressure sores (bed sores) in the plan of care (67%)
  • How often the home health team checked patients for the risk of developing pressure sores (99%)
  • How often patients got better at walking or moving around (49%)
  • How often patients got better at getting in and out of bed (43%)
  • How often patients got better at bathing (61%)
  • How often patients had less pain when moving around (71%)
  • How often patients' breathing improved (86%)
  • How often patients' wounds improved or healed after an operation (85%)
  • How often patients got better at taking their drugs correctly by mouth (49%)
  • How often patients receiving home health care needed urgent, unplanned care in the ER without being admitted (21%)
  • How often home health patients had to be admitted to the hospital (21%)


n/a = This measure currently does not have data or has less than 6 months of data, or the number of patient on this measure is too small to report.
